Fiscal 2011 FAA Budget Set at $12.6B By House Appropriations Committee
A House panel is recommending $12.6 billion for the FAA in fiscal 2012, increasing the agency’s budget by $233 million over fiscal 2011 and fully funding the next generation air traffic modernization system, according to the House transportation appropriations subcommittee.
